Handover — Gridbench admin panel. Bulk edits in the accounts table go through the batch endpoint; never patch rows directly, audit log depends on it. Max batch is 500; UI silently truncates beyond that, known bug, ticket open. Dry-run flag works, use it. Staging mirrors prod schema weekly. The current service configuration is as follows.

service settings:
ralael:
  pin: 7453
  tenant: zorath
  seal: seal_087806e4
  metrics_host: metrics.ralael.paliqworks.example
  standby_team: fraath
  escalation: praok-istiel
  nonce: 10e083

Release checklist — Duskmere Scheduler (nightly backfills)

Before shipping a plugin against the new scheduler, confirm your backfill jobs declare an idempotency key and a maximum runtime. Jobs without both will be rejected starting this release. Verify that retry hooks tolerate being invoked twice for the same window, since the scheduler may replay the final hour after a crash. Test against the staging cluster in Harrowgate, not production. When filing compatibility reports, include the scheduler build token that appears below.

session token of kahog-bahif = htk9_f63daec35

**Launch Plan: Corvid One — Managers Only**

Sales leads: Corvid One launches in stages, beginning with the Ashvale pilot accounts. Demo environments open two weeks prior; pricing sheets follow after legal review. Do not share roadmap details externally until embargo lifts. Quota adjustments are pending. The confidential note below covers the strategic rationale.

management briefing: Only 33 of the 205 pilot accounts renewed Kasath, so a churn review is set for October 17. Weniusek Logistics is in early talks to buy Holethax Freight for about $345.6 million.

Ticket: Staging webhooks on Relaymark are retrying indefinitely because the backoff cap was never set, flooding partner endpoints. Production correctly retries five times with exponential backoff before dead-lettering. Please confirm the release window accounts for redeploying the dispatcher config. The staging env file also needs the signing credential restored on the next line.

secret setting of bagag-kajof: RELAY_SECRET8=d9a517d5